Is Hunt End near a beach? Hunt End, England is well inland — the nearest beach is Southport Beach in Merseyside, approximately 104.7 miles away (straight-line), roughly between 1.5 and 2 hours in normal traffic. Southbourne Beach is the second closest at approximately 107.3 miles. Southport Beach is dog-friendly, making it a good option for families travelling with pets. Bournemouth Beach currently holds a Blue Flag award for water quality and facilities. For the cleanest water in the area, Southbourne Beach has an Excellent rating.
